我有一个简单的spring引导项目,使用spring starter jpa。该应用程序在我的本地运行良好。但是,当我使用弹性豆秆将应用程序部署到AWS时,它会产生以下错误:
org.springframework.beans.factory.BeanCreationException:错误创建名为“entityManagerFactory”的bean类路径资源init方法的org/springframework/boot/autoconfigure/orm/jpa/HibernateJpaConfiguration.class:调用失败;嵌套异常为org.hibernate.service.spi.ServiceException:无法创建请求的服务org.hibernate.engine.jdbc.env.spi.JdbcEnvironment.
我想是和包装罐子有关的东西,但是找不到解决办法。请帮帮忙。


全日志:
ip-172-31-11-21 web:. 57种常见帧省略了Mar 14 10:46:02 ip-172-31-11-21 web: java.net.ConnectException:连接被拒绝(连接被拒绝) Mar 14 10:46:46 ip-172-31-11-21 web: at java.net.ConnectException方法).net.AbstractPlainSocketImpl.doConnect(AbstractPlainSocketImpl.java:412) ~na:na Mar 14 10:46:46:02 ip-172-31-11-21 web: at java.base/java.net.AbstractPlainSocketImpl.connectToAddress(AbstractPlainSocketImpl.java:255) ~na:na Mar 14 10:46:02 ip-172-31-11-21 web: at java.base/java.net.AbstractPlainSocketImpl.connect(AbstractPlainSocketImpl.java:237) ~na:na 10:46:46:172-31-11-21 web: at java.base/java.net.SocksSocketImpl.connect(SocksSocketImpl.java:392) ~na:na Mar 14 10:46: 46:02 ip-172-31-11-21网页: java.base/java.net.Socket.connect(Socket.java:609) ~na:na Mar 14 10:46 ip-172-31-11-21 web: at com.mysql.cj.protocol.StandardSocketFactory.connect(StandardSocketFactory.java:156) ~mysql连接器-java-8.0.28.jar!/:8.0.28 Mar14 10:46:4602 ip-172-31-11-21网页:在com.mysql.cj.protocol.a.NativeSocketConnection.connect(NativeSocketConnection.java:63) ~mysql-连接器-java-8.0.28.jar!/:8.0.28 Mar 14 10:46:02 ip-172-31-11-21 web:. 60种常见帧省略3月14 :46:46 ip-172-31-11-21 web: 2022-03-14 10:46:02.009错误8587 --主org.hibernate.engine.jdbc.env.spi.JdbcEnvironment :无法初始化JPA EntityManagerFactory:无法创建请求服务j.LocalContainerEntityManagerFactoryBean 14 10:46:02 ip 172-31-11-21 web: 2022-03-14 10:46:02.009警告8587 --主ConfigServletWebServerApplicationContext :在上下文初始化过程中遇到的异常-取消刷新尝试:在类路径资源org/springframework/boot/autoconfigure/orm/jpa/HibernateJpaConfiguration.class:调用init方法中定义了名称“entityManagerFactory”的org.springframework.beans.factory.BeanCreationException:错误创建bean失败;嵌套例外是:无法创建请求服务org.hibernate.engine.jdbc.env.spi.JdbcEnvironment org.hibernate.service.spi.ServiceException 14 10:46:02 ip-172 31-11-21 web: 2022-03-14 10:46:02.034 INFO 8587 --主o.apache.catalina.core.StandardService :停止服务o.apache.catalina.core.StandardService 14 :46:02 ip-172-31-11-21 web: 2022-03-14 10:46:02.094 INFO 8587 --主ConditionEvaluationReportLoggingListener : Mar 14 10:46:02 ip-172-31-11-21 web:错误启动ApplicationContext.若要显示条件报告,请在启用“调试”的情况下重新运行应用程序。14 10:46:02 ip-172-31-11-21 web: 2022-03-14 10:46:02.147错误8587 -主o.s.boot.SpringApplication :应用程序运行失败14 :46:02 ip-172-31-11-21 web:创建名为“entityManagerFactory”的类路径资源org/springframework/boot/autoconfigure/orm/jpa/HibernateJpaConfiguration.class:调用init方法失败;嵌套例外是org.hibernate.engine.jdbc.env.spi.JdbcEnvironment :无法创建所请求的服务org.hibernate.service.spi.ServiceException Mar 14 10:46:02 ip-172 31-11-21 web: at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1804) ~spring 5.3.15.jar!/:5.3.15
发布于 2022-03-14 12:07:46
在我更改了被标记为RDS数据库的安全组的入站规则后,它得到了解决。
https://stackoverflow.com/questions/71466831
复制相似问题